首页
沸点
课程
数据标注
HOT
AI Coding
更多
直播
活动
APP
插件
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
syukuu
掘友等级
前端工程师
|
东华软件
获得徽章 0
动态
文章
专栏
沸点
收藏集
关注
作品
赞
9
文章 9
沸点 0
赞
9
返回
|
搜索文章
最新
热门
十一、「深入React源码」--- React性能优化
性能优化,本质就是减少页面重新渲染的次数。 类组件:PureComponent ;函数组件:memo 。PureComponent 纯组件,核心是内部重写了should
十、「深入React源码」--- 高阶组件
高阶组件(HOC)是 React 中用于复用组件逻辑的一种高级技巧。HOC 自身不是 React API 的一部分,它是一种基于 React 的组合特性而形成的设计模式
九、「深入React源码」--- 手写实现Context
Context 设计目的是为了共享那些对于一个组件树而言是“全局”的数据。Context 其实使用的是Provider和Customer模式,和reac
八、「深入React源码」--- 手写实现新的生命周期
准备 React 16前的生命周期在React 16引入fiber之后就不合适了,因为如果要开启async rendering,在render函数之前的所有函数可能会被React暂停、中止或重新启
七、「深入React源码」--- 手写实现DOM-DIFF算法
React从零开始设计的时候就考虑了性能的问题。在这篇文章中,我将介绍React中的diff算法和渲染过程。这样就能
六、「深入React源码」--- 手写实现组件生命周期
本文将手写实现以下阶:初始化 initialization,初始化状态和属组件挂载 组件将要挂载componentWillMo
五、「深入React源码」--- 手写实现ref
React的ref一共有三种形式:原生组件的ref、类组件的ref、函数组件的ref。本文将按照源码思想手写实现这三种方式
四、「深入React源码」--- 手写实现合成事件和批量更新
如果react事件绑定在了真实DOM节点上,一个节点同时有多个事件时,页面的响应和内存的占用会受到很大的影响。因此`SyntheticEvent`作为中间层出现,把事件处理函数委托在外部
三、「深入React源码」--- 手写实现类组件的状态更新
状态更新引起组件更新,本文将依次从以下五个阶段依次实现setState() --> 实现状态更新器 --> 实现组件更新 --> 实现事件绑定 --> 实现异步
二、「深入React源码」--- 手写实现组件
React推出三种定义组件的方式:函数式、es5、es6。这三种方式有什么联系和区别,以及我们手写如何实现,将在本文
下一页
个人成就
文章被点赞
74
文章被阅读
12,021
掘力值
651
关注了
9
关注者
35
收藏集
0
关注标签
0
加入于
2021-09-02